BIOGRAPHY: Two-year starter who totaled 36/7/3.5 as a senior after 41/12.5/9.5 the prior year, when he was an all-Conference selection.
POSITIVES: Athletic pass rusher coming off a disappointing season. Quick off the snap, plays with good leverage, and consistently keeps
his knees bent. Works his hands to get off blocks, moves well laterally, and fluid making plays in every direction of the
field. Quickly changes direction and shows the ability to immediately alter his angle of attack.
NEGATIVES: Not physical or aggressive in run defense. Undersized and handled by tight ends. Virtually a non-factor last season, and was
not starting games in the middle of the year.
ANALYSIS: Davis possesses adequate size/speed numbers to be a pass rushing end in a 4-3 alignment. After showing signs of being a top
prospect during his junior season, his play took a major step back last season. Presently he looks like a late-round pick,
but he has the skills to play in the NFL.
